The SDG Pavilion at the United Nations General Assembly

The SDG Pavilion at the United Nations General Assembly

New York City

September 2023

The theme for the 78th annual United Nations General Assembly was “Rebuilding trust and reigniting global solidarity: Accelerating action of the 2030 Agenda and its Sustainable Development Goals towards peace, prosperity, progress and sustainability for all.”

To reflect this theme and to answer the urgent need to put the 17 Sustainable Development Goals (SDGs) back on track, a bold initiative took shape to create a purpose-built SDG Pavilion on the grounds of the United Nations during UN General Assembly week to bring together world leaders, business decision makers, NGOs, celebrities, and advocates.

The custom-built venue featured a large tent structure, encased by an interactive scenic installation by world-renowned designer Es Devlin, that represented the 17 SDGs. Each 16’-tall monolith represented one of the SDGs and contained a multimedia exhibit from different cultural collaborators that spoke to the Goals, from zero hunger and quality education to responsible consumption and production.

The Pavilion interior transported guests into a forest with over 100 living trees and plants. All fauna species were indigenous to New York and found a second life after the Pavilion with the New York Restoration Project, a local organization whose mission is to work collaboratively with communities across the five boroughs to renovate gardens, restore parks, and plant trees to transform the city’s landscape.

Programming at the Pavilion kicked off with a Half Time Show, a nod to reaching the halfway mark of the 2030 deadline initially set by the UN General Assembly in 2015 to achieved the SDGs. The Halftime Show commenced with a performance by Brooklyn United, a local youth music and arts program, and featured speakers such as Orlando Bloom, Sabrina Dhowre Elba, Nikolaj Coster-Waldau, Richard Curtis, and more. The evening ended on a high note with musical performances by Grammy Award-winning artists Yo-Yo Ma and Angelique Kidjo.

Throughout High Level Week, there were over 15 unique programming sessions at the SDG Pavilion including a Women’s Rise lunch which hosted guests such as actress Natalie Portman, Queen Rania of Jordan, designer Diane von Fürstenberg, and Queen Mathilde of Belgium. Invitees listened to a conversation onstage between former New Zealand Prime Minister, Jacinda Ardern, and philanthropist, Melinda Gates, before enjoying lunch. Other program highlights include the SDG Advocates Meeting with Secretary General António Guterres and Prime Minister of Barbados Mia Mottley; a screening of The Agreement, a film directed by Raeshem Nijhon; and Global Carbon Pricing Challenge, Driving Global Climate Action, which featured remarks by Canadian Prime Minister Justin Trudeau.

Empire was honored to collaborate with the United Nations Office of Partnerships, the United Nations Foundation, Project Everyone, and countless other partners to present the 2023 SDG Pavilion.

Bill & Melinda Gates Foundation’s Goalkeepers

Bill & Melinda Gates Foundation’s Goalkeepers

New York City

September 2023

Co-founded by the Bill & Melinda Gates Foundation and Project Everyone, the Goalkeepers event takes place during the annual United Nations General Assembly in New York City and brings together Heads of State and international Sustainable Development Goals “Goalkeepers” (those spearheading various missions in their local communities). Among other themes, this year’s Goalkeepers focused on the challenge of fighting global inequality.

Kicking off the two-day event, the 2023 Goalkeepers Global Goals Awards were presented at the Frederick P. Rose Hall at Jazz at Lincoln Center on September 19, 2023. The Awards program included performances by the renowned Tamil dancer and choreographer, Usha Jey, Swedish singer, Zara Larsson, Tiwa Savage, and the Harlem Gospel Choir.

Award winners included Human Rights Activist, Eden Tadesse, maternal and newborn child health advocate, Ashu Martha Agbornyenty, and Farmlink Project—all recognized for their impactful efforts in combating food insufficiency and hunger.

Host Elaine Welteroth guided the program as global change-makers were honored for their work. Award presenters included Melinda French Gates, Zimbabwean-American actress, Danai Gurira, model and activist, Sabrina Elba, and Olympic swimmer and UNHCR Goodwill Ambassador, Yusra Mardini.

After the Goalkeepers Awards program, guests entered the Atrium space featuring the signature custom-build of the Goalkeeper wheel and a ceiling gallery installation overlooking Central Park to enjoy a networking reception with cocktails and food bars. Guests interacted with a ribbon photo backdrop and bespoke GK lettering as a backdrop to their festive photos, while enjoying the vibe set by Hot 8 Brass Band and DJ Belinda Becker.

The next morning, over 500 guests were welcomed back to the main Goalkeepers event, hosted by Canadian media personality, Lilly Singh, with an uplifting opening performance by Jon Batiste and Hot 8 Brass Band.

After the opening, programming began with keynote remarks by Melinda French Gates and Bill Gates presenting The 2023 Global Goalkeeper Award to Japan Prime Minister Fumio Kishida, followed by a seated conversation with Andrea Mitchell, President Ruto, Melinda French Gates, Prime Minister De Croo, and Bill Gates.

Throughout the day, other speakers delivered impactful messages, including a conversation between Phoebe Gates, Karlie Kloss, and Kathryn Finney.

Session moderators included Journalist Andrea Mitchell, Anchor and Political Correspondent, Abby Phillip, Newborn and Child Health expert, Dr. Rasa Izadnegahdar, and Pulitzer Prize-winning journalist, Nicholas Kristof.

This year, there were performances by various artistic groups, including the Femme Fatale, and Grammy Award-winning artist, Cynthia Erivo.

Between and after content sessions and as breakfast, coffee breaks, and lunch were enjoyed, guests were invited to experience activations in the Atrium including the “Goalkeeper’s Library”, where the titles from the Goalkeepers community were available for the guests to take. After lunch, the guests networked and socialized to the music of DJ Belinda Becker.

Empire Produces a Major American Factory Grand Opening Event

Empire Produces a Major American Factory Grand Opening Event

Henderson, KY

September 2023

Empire was thrilled to support Pratt Industries to produce the Grand Opening of their sixth, 100% Recycled U. S. Paper Mill & Box Factory, this one in Henderson, KY.

The event featured Pratt Executive Chairman, Anthony Pratt, Kentucky Governor Andy Beshear, U.S. Ambassador to Australia, Caroline Kennedy, Australian Ambassador to the U.S. Kevin Rudd, Lonnie Ali, and numerous dignitaries, and members of the media.

Upon arrival at the new $700 million facility, guests were received at registration with a warm Pratt welcome and directed inside for a tour of the state-of-the-art factory, leading into the main event space where they were greeted with various mocktails and local southern bites, including Kentucky Fried Chicken.

The stage program began with a bluegrass performance by 14 time Grammy Award-Winning Dan Tyminski Band, followed by the unveiling of a commemorative plaque.

At the conclusion of the stage program, guests enjoyed passed desserts, and left with farewell gifts that included Kentucky Derby glassware, Woodford Reserve Bourbon Balls, and Pratt Industries-branded water bottles.

Empire worked closely with Pratt’s executive leadership, marketing and operations teams to plan and execute each component of this important grand opening. Empire oversaw stage program, staging, screen content, technical production, room layout, tenting, furniture, budgeting, guest experience, and more.

Vanderpump Rules Screening Parties

Vanderpump Rules Screening Parties

Multiple Cities

June 2023

Empire was proud to partner with Bravo once again to produce bi-coastal screening parties for Vanderpump Rules’ hotly anticipated Reunion Part 3 episode at SUR Restaurant & Lounge in Los Angeles and at Haswell Green’s in New York CIty.

SUR Restaurant & Lounge, located in West Hollywood and co-owned by Lisa Vanderpump, an original cast member of The Real Housewives of Beverly Hills, has been the home base for the show Vanderpump Rules, which has documented the drama stirred up by the restaurant’s gorgeous staff since 2013. In the wake of the recent media blitz around a cheating scandal that rocked the cast and was coined the name “Scandoval,” the LA viewing event at SUR provided a thrilling backdrop for fans to celebrate together in the place where it all began. In NYC, Midtown bar Haswell Green’s was transformed into a kind of SUR-annex, with sleek white lounge furniture, lush leafy tropical foliage and an abundance of fresh flora in pink and purple.

The LA & NYC events hosted over 200 guests each, and featured themed specialty cocktails (e.g. “Pumptini!” and “Revenge Dress”), menus that included SUR’s famous goat cheese balls, roaming photo booths, and fan photo ops with Vanderpump Rules cast including Lala Kent, Jax Taylor, Brittany Cartwright, Scheana Shay, and Brock Davies in NYC, and Katie Maloney, James Kennedy, and Ally Lewber in LA.

Before and after the screening, fans grooved to beats from DJ Dazzler in LA and DJ L3NI in NYC, purchased VPR merch, and shared photos and video on social media. Additional standout moments came when Jax Taylor went behind the Haswell Green’s bar to serve Pumptini! shots, Scheana Shay jumped onstage to sing along to her original song “Good As Gold”, and over at SUR, James Kennedy grabbed the mic and pumped up the crowd before the final reunion episode of Vanderpump Rules’ wild and shocking Season 10.

Empire managed the venues, technical production, design & decor, guest logistics, registration, printing and branded collateral, food and beverage, and security.
